The residential chapter of NFPA 855 addresses the installation of residential ESS units between 1kwh and 20 kwh. After individual units exceed 20kWh it will be treated the same as a commercial installation and must comply with the requirements of the rest of the standard. There are also limitations. . These regulations, which often work in tandem with NEC Article 705 for interconnection and Article 480 for storage batteries, are essential knowledge for any professional performing electrician training or installing modern power systems. -
